PHENYLSELENYL BROMIDE Chemical Properties
Melting point 58-62 °C (lit.)
Boiling point 107-108 °C/15 mmHg (lit.)
Fp 107-108°C/15mm
storage temp. 2-8°C
solubility Soluble in toluene, very faint turbidity.
form solid
color Orange to Brown to Dark purple
Odorunpleasant smell.
Sensitive Moisture Sensitive
BRN 2039772
Exposure limitsACGIH: TWA 0.2 mg/m3
NIOSH: IDLH 1 mg/m3; TWA 0.2 mg/m3

PHENYLSELENYL BROMIDE Usage And Synthesis
Chemical Propertiesdark brownish to black crystals
UsesEmployed in the synthesis of enones by selenenylation of α-cyano ketones with lithium naphthalenide. Phenylselenyl bromide was used in the preparation of exo-2-methyl-7-phenylselenyl-octahydro-8-oxa-2,7b-diaza-dicyclopenta[a,e]pentalene-1,3-dione and endo-2-methyl-7-phenylselanyl-octahydro-8-oxa-2,7b-diaza-dicyclopenta[a,e]pentalene-1,3-dione.
SynthesisPhenylselenyl Bromide can be quantitatively prepared in situ by treatment of Diphenyl Diselenide with an equimolar amount of Bromine.
Purification MethodsDistil it in a vacuum, recrystallise it from pet ether, CHCl3 (EtOH free), or Et2O (cooling mixture) to give dark red or orange crystals. These sublime at 25o/0.001mm [Behaghel et al. Chem Ber 65 815 1932, Pitteloud & Petrzilka Helv Chim Acta 62 1319 1979]. [Beilstein 6 III 1111.] HIGHLY TOXIC.
